Kenmore side by side started leaking water under the front of the unit everyday aorund a certain time. I found by opening the freezer door there was ice build up of about 1/2" and the water was running out becasue no more space to freeze. The coils in the back were red assuming this is a defrost process. This happens everyday- if I remember to bust the layer of ice out of the bottom everyday I'm good for about 2 days. If not I have water on the floor. Which componet is not working properly everything else is fine on the freezer except for our new water leak.

You will have to clean out the defrost drain tube in back of the rear wall of the freezer!!!! Theres a 1/2" hole in the center that is plugged up.:)
